What Are Seismic Supports?

Seismic supports, also known as seismic restraint systems or seismic bracing systems, are structural components designed to reinforce buildings and mechanical systems during seismic events.

They are typically made of high-strength steel and are widely used in seismic bracing systems for buildings, piping systems, HVAC systems, and electrical installations.

Key Characteristics of Seismic Bracing Systems

High Strength and Rigidity

Seismic supports are designed with high-strength materials to withstand both horizontal and vertical seismic forces.

Energy Dissipation Capability

Advanced seismic support systems incorporate energy-dissipating components that reduce the transmission of seismic forces.

Code Compliance and Reliability

High-quality systems provided by experienced seismic support manufacturers comply with international standards such as UL/FM, ensuring long-term reliability.

Why Seismic Bracing Systems Are Important

1. Improving Structural Seismic Performance

Installing a seismic bracing system for buildings significantly improves overall structural integrity.

2. Reducing Earthquake Damage

Seismic restraint systems reduce vibration and absorb seismic energy.

3. Protecting MEP Systems

Seismic bracing for MEP systems prevents damage to piping, cable trays, and HVAC systems.

4. Enhancing Overall Safety
